2025: the year that promises to keep us hooked on MAX

If it depends solely on MAX, and we know that we have all the other platforms, 2025 will be an incredible year for the series, something we are missing. The “blame” may lie on several fronts: life has effectively returned to pre-pandemic standards, but in Hollywood, the two strikes of 2023 (writers and actors) are still being felt, even though many have managed to reorganize themselves to cover the “gap”.

Series like House of the Dragon or Rings of Power (on Amazon Prime Video), filmed outside the United States and which were already in an advanced filming process when the stoppages began, were not affected, but many others are “delayed”. In other words, we feel the void.

The truth is that we can compare even and odd years, and 2025 promises to be a very tough year for Emmys and other awards. Let’s take a look at MAX’s promo updating us on its deliveries, which includes incredible images, but from series that are still almost a year away from their premiere.

Now let’s see what’s being promised for 2025:

A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ms, which should only premiere in June or July, following the new release date of House of the Dragon. In other words: we’ll have to wait almost a year.

And Just Like That. It’s a bit surprising to me that a “simple” series is filming for more than four months and will only air next year. In the past, they barely finished production and aired the series, when something changed behind the scenes. That said, I’m betting on a January release, which means another four months to finish.

The Gilded Age, seeing a glimpse of Larry and Marian happily spinning around in an idyllic setting fills us with hope for their romance, but my guess is that it will premiere in March or April. In other words, there’s still a long way to go.

The Last of Us will be the platform’s biggest drama series and, given what’s coming, it promises controversy and surprise for the unprepared. The good news is that it should be one of the highlights to open the year, premiering in January. To be confirmed!

The White Lotus is another big bet, but the fear is that it has generally been used as a highlight of the second half of the year, so my guess is that it will premiere in August. This could change, of course, if they delay the release of A Knight in the Seven Kingdoms, for example. It’s certainly one of my most anticipated series of next year.
